4. 1945 to 1948: Poetry, prose and religion

Episode 4 of 5

Catholicism and the Church of England, Evelyn Waugh and Nancy Mitford - more musings from the poet. Read by Michael Williams.

Catholicism and the Church of England, Evelyn Waugh and Nancy Mitford - more musings from the poet.

A selection from the first volume of John Betjeman's letters.

From lively university days, an initial shaky start to his career, to love, literature, architecture, religion and the war.

Written between 1945 to 1948 - poetry, prose and religion.

Read by Michael Williams.

Abridged by Andrew Simpson.

Producer Marion Nancarrow.

First broadcast on BBC Radio 4 in September 1995.
